  6. The division is weak and there for the taking, and with no 1st rounder next season it doesn’t really make sense to throttle down. still, there’s lot of things that need to be answered. We’ve felt for a while like the roster was close and needed a QB, and that still mostly remains true, but we’ve presented a few problems for ourselves. Trading Moore was necessary, but getting Corbett and Christiansen hurt in a meaningless game wasn’t. Switch to an odd alignment up front presents some roster challenges as well that will probably take two offseasons to be answered. the bigger problem is players we were counting on developing not doing so: Gross-Matos and Henderson are high draft picks playing two very valuable positions. Neither can be counted on. the Panthers have a strong defensive core but it needs improvements, and so there’s the question of which side of the ball are you going to tackle this offseason and which are you going to tackle next offseason. the smart move is to play to the talent, but you really do have to find a way to put some quality weapons around your rookie QB ASAP. i think most can agree we need a veteran TE-I know some want a rookie but it’s just not the right moment for that. You need a proven commodity. there are guys who can stretch the field at WR in this free agent pool, I’d go for one of those as well. you then need to plug a couple gaps on defense with legitimate players who fit your scheme i think they need to sign four legitimate players in free agency
